Asphalt Paving in Louisa County, VA — Lake Anna Driveways, Rural Property Paving & Route 33 Corridor

Louisa County is Lake Anna country — the largest inland lake in Virginia, ringed by second-home properties, recreational residences, and year-round lakefront driveways that take a beating from boat-trailer and ATV traffic. We pave residential driveways throughout Lake Anna's Louisa County shoreline, build new driveways for the new-construction growth pushing west from the Fredericksburg corridor, and service rural properties along Route 33 and Route 208. Lake Anna properties need heavier base specs than typical residential — boat trailers, jet ski rigs, and the sandy loam soils near the lake require a deeper foundation to stay stable.

Local Climate Engineering

Why Louisa asphalt fails — and how we build to outlast it.

Sandy Lake Soils, Boat-Trailer Traffic & Freeze-Thaw Exposure

Lake Anna's Louisa County shoreline sits on sandy loam soils rather than the pure clay found farther south in the Piedmont — which means water moves faster but the base material can wash out if the drainage isn't designed correctly. Boat-trailer driveways need a wider turning radius, a concrete or heavily reinforced apron at the bottom, and enough slope to drain water off the launch area rather than pooling on the surface. Further inland on the Route 33 and Route 208 corridors, Piedmont clay returns, and the usual freeze-thaw base requirements apply. Louisa County averages 35–40 freeze-thaw cycles per year.

Yes — Lake Anna driveways on the Louisa County side are a regular service area for us. Lakefront driveways often carry boat trailers, ATVs, and recreational equipment that standard residential asphalt isn't spec'd for. We build them heavier: deeper aggregate base, reinforced apron at the turning/launch area, and drainage designed for both rain runoff and trailer wash-down.
